Strengthening Compliance in Pharmaceutical Manufacturing
As regulatory standards continue to evolve, pharmaceutical manufacturing leaders must ensure their teams stay aligned with FDA guidelines, GMP requirements, and data integrity expectations. According to the article, consistent and role-based training is no longer optional—it is a core business requirement.
“Compliance training helps organizations reduce costly errors, maintain product quality, and protect patient safety,” the article states. It further emphasizes that well-trained teams are better equipped to adapt to audits, technology changes, and digital strategy Biotech initiatives across the value chain.

Compliance as a Competitive Advantage in the Pharma Sector
The article also highlights how compliance readiness supports scalability and innovation. Organizations operating within the Pharmaceutical Industry must balance speed to market with strict regulatory adherence. Effective training programs enable teams to meet these demands while supporting sustainable growth and global expansion.
By integrating compliance into everyday operations, pharmaceutical companies can strengthen brand trust, reduce operational risk, and improve overall performance in a competitive and highly regulated market.
